Why E-commerce Businesses Are Looking for Alternatives to Tableau

Although Tableau is powerful, it may not always be the best fit for every e-commerce organization. Several factors are driving businesses to seek an alternative to Tableau:

 

1. High Licensing Costs – Growing e-commerce businesses often find Tableau expensive as user counts increase.

2. Complex Setup and Maintenance – Some companies require simpler, more customizable solutions.

3. Limited Customization in Certain Use Cases – E-commerce businesses often need highly tailored dashboards.

4. Scalability Concerns – Rapid business growth demands flexible and scalable reporting tools.

 

As a result, decision-makers are exploring dashboard platforms that deliver strong visualization, embedded analytics, and real-time reporting at a lower total cost of ownership.

 

Key Features to Look for in an E-commerce Analytics Dashboard Tool

When evaluating a tableau alternative, it’s important to prioritize features that directly support e-commerce performance tracking.

 

·         Real-Time Data Integration: Your dashboard tool should connect seamlessly with platforms like Shopify, Magento, WooCommerce, payment gateways, CRM systems, and marketing tools.

·         Customizable Dashboards: E-commerce metrics vary by business model. The tool must allow fully customizable dashboards for tracking KPIs such as conversion rates, cart abandonment, AOV (Average Order Value), and customer lifetime value.

·         Self-Service Reporting: Marketing, operations, and finance teams should be able to generate reports without heavy IT involvement.

·         Embedded Analytics: If you operate a marketplace or SaaS platform, embedded BI capabilities allow you to integrate dashboards directly into your application.

·         Scalability and Performance: As transaction volumes increase, the dashboard tool must handle large datasets without performance issues.

 

Choosing the right alternative to Tableau depends on how well it aligns with these e-commerce-specific requirements.

 

Top Dashboard Tools for Real-Time E-commerce Reporting

Several modern BI platforms serve as strong alternatives to Tableau for e-commerce analytics:

 

1.       Helical Insight: An open-source BI platform that offers flexible deployment, embedded analytics, and extensive customization. It is ideal for businesses seeking cost-effective yet powerful analytics.

2.       Microsoft Power BI: A widely used BI tool known for strong integration with Microsoft ecosystems and competitive pricing.

3.       Looker (Google Cloud): Provides robust data modeling and cloud-native analytics capabilities.

4.       Qlik Sense: Offers associative data modeling and interactive dashboards suitable for complex analysis.

5.       Metabase: A simple, open-source BI solution suitable for startups and smaller e-commerce teams.

 

Each of these tools can serve as a viable tableau alternative, depending on your technical infrastructure and budget.

 

Comparing Pricing, Scalability, and Ease of Use

Pricing is often a key factor when choosing an alternative to Tableau. Tableau’s per-user pricing model can become costly as teams expand. In contrast, many modern BI tools offer flexible pricing structures, including server-based licensing or open-source options.

 

·         Scalability: Cloud-native solutions provide easier scalability, allowing e-commerce businesses to expand without significant infrastructure changes.

·         Ease of Use: User-friendly interfaces and drag-and-drop functionality are critical for non-technical users. A dashboard tool should simplify data exploration rather than complicate it.

·         Total Cost of Ownership: Beyond licensing, consider implementation, training, and maintenance costs. Open-source platforms like Helical Insight often provide cost advantages while maintaining enterprise-level features.

 

Balancing these factors ensures you select the right solution for long-term growth.

 

How AI-Powered Analytics Improves E-commerce Performance Tracking

AI-driven analytics is transforming how e-commerce businesses interpret data. Modern dashboard tools go beyond static reports and offer predictive insights.

 

With AI-powered features, businesses can:

·         Forecast sales trends

·         Predict customer churn

·         Optimize pricing strategies

·         Personalize product recommendations

·         Identify fraudulent transactions

 

An advanced alternative to Tableau should support predictive analytics and machine learning integrations. AI-enhanced dashboards enable proactive decision-making, helping businesses respond quickly to market trends.

 

For example, instead of simply reporting last month’s sales, AI tools can forecast next month’s revenue based on historical patterns and seasonality.

 

How to Choose the Right Dashboard Tool for Your Online Store

Selecting the right tableau alternative requires a strategic evaluation process:

 

·         Assess Business Needs: Identify the KPIs and reports that are critical to your operations.

·         Evaluate Data Sources: Ensure the tool integrates with your existing tech stack.

·         Test Customization Capabilities: Choose a platform that allows flexible dashboard creation.

·         Consider Security and Compliance: E-commerce businesses handle sensitive customer data, so robust security features are essential.

·         Request Demos and Trials: Hands-on testing helps determine usability and performance.
